Identifiers is nothing but a combination of letters in lowercase (a to z) or uppercase (A to Z) or digits (0 to 9) or an underscore _ .
Rules for identifiers:
- Allow Alphabet symbol (Both Upper & Lower).
- Allow Digits (0 To 9)
- Allow Underscore (_). If we use other thing python will give error like ($,%)
- Identifier shouldn’t start with digits like 100hk = 200
- We cant take Reserved word’s as a Identifier. By mistake if we take Python will give error.
- Python is a Case sensitive.
- Total = 100
- total = 200
- In python both are different variable name’s Because of Python is a Case sensitive.
Example:
123total = 100 (Not Valid)
total123 = 100 (Valid)
java2share = 200 (Valid)
ca$h = 300 (Not Valid)
_abc_abc = 400 (Valid)
def = 500 (Not Valid)
with = 600 (Not Valid)
